Souveraineté des données

The concept that digital data is subject to the laws and governance structures within the nation where it is collected or stored.

Definition

The concept that digital data is subject to the laws and governance structures within the nation where it is collected or stored.

Operational example

Data sovereignty requires that cloud providers store and process personal data within the client's national borders in accordance with local law.
